Navy Settles Child Brain Damage Lawsuit for $11.5 Million

A sailor who gave birth in a Navy hospital has received $11.5 million to settle a lawsuit that claimed the baby suffered brain injuries. According to the Virginian-Pilot, the child was born in Guam, where local laws don’t cap malpractice claims. Had the child been born in Virginia, where the parents are from, any award would have been capped at $2.15 million. Attorneys for the woman and her husband, who is also in the Navy, were happy with the settlement, saying that the government was reasonable with how it handled litigation. Court documents indicated that in 2014, the child was born at the U.S. Naval Hospital in Guam, where the couple was stationed there at the time. Maryland Jury Awards Record $229 Million for Brain Injury

A Maryland jury awarded a woman a record $229.6 million earlier this month after she claimed that her daughter suffered brain injuries during birth due to medical malpractice. According to the Baltimore Sun, the jury award is the largest medical malpractice award in the history of the United States, although it was capped at just over $200 million due to state laws. The mother claimed in her lawsuit against Johns Hopkins Bayview Medical Center that about five years ago, she was told by doctors that her baby would die or suffer brain damage as a result of her suffering from high blood pressure from preeclampsia. Her attorneys argued that this was incorrect. According to the news outlet, the woman decided to forgo a cesarean section and the baby suffered brain injuries. Brain Injury During Botched Birth Leads to Arizona Lawsuit

According to the Phoenix New Times, a woman is suing a healthcare provider saying her son was born with a skull fracture and permanent injuries due to negligence. The news source reports that the woman and her husband have filed a lawsuit in Arizona, arguing that doctors and nurses made numerous mistakes leading up to the birth of her child that have caused him lifelong disabilities. Her lawsuit indicates that the mother was young and petite, and was under the care of the same doctor throughout the course of her pregnancy. At 39 weeks, she claims the provider deemed her pregnancy non high-risk, although the doctor opted to induce labor. At the time of her induction, the mother claims that a tradition scoring system was not used to determine the readiness of her cervix, and the baby’s weight and position was not verified.
